General description

Benzyldimethylhexadecylammonium chloride is a cationic surfactant.

Application

Benzyldimethylhexadecylammonium chloride has been used in a study to assess the removal of cationic surfactants from aqueous solutions using activated carbon cloth (ACC). It has also been used in a study to investigate the prototropic behavior of the dye, 7-hydroxy-4-methylcoumarin (7H4MC).
